Russian Foreign Ministry calls death of Hamas leader a political assassination

31.07.2024, Moscow.

Russian Deputy Foreign Minister Mikhail Bogdanov called the assassination of Hamas leader Ismail Haniyeh unacceptable on July 31, RIA Novosti wrote.

“This is all very bad. This is absolutely unacceptable political murder,” the diplomat emphasized.

He noted that what happened would cause a rise in tensions in the region. Bogdanov said that this action would negatively affect the negotiations in Doha.

Hamas reported that Haniyeh was killed in an Israeli strike on his residence in Tehran. The politician arrived there to participate in the inauguration of the Iranian President.
